The data from 165 consecutive patients diagnosed as cavernous sinus dural arteriovenous fistula (CS-dAVF) from January 2005 to September 2018 were analyzed. The demographic data included approaching route, embolization times, embolization material, the sequence of embolization, number of embolization sessions, and angiographic and clinical outcomes. Inter-rater reliability of bilateral CS-dAVF diagnosis was performed using the Kappa coefficient. The factors associated with treatment outcome were analyzed using Pearson's χ2 test.
Bilateral CS-dAVF was detected in 43 patients (26%). Angiographic presentations that showed evidence of sinus thrombosis, dangerous venous drainage, and higher Satomi classification were more commonly found in bilateral CS-dAVF than in unilateral CS-dAVF. Good clinical outcome and cure from angiography were obtained in 90% and 74%, respectively. Ipsilateral inferior petrosal sinus-intercavernous sinus-contralateral CS catheterization was the major approach route of treatment. The factors associated with improved clinical outcome were transvenous approach, shunt closure, coil embolization, and sequencing the embolization (P < 0.001).
Dangerous venous drainage tends to increase in bilateral CS-dAVF. Retrograde ipsilateral inferior petrosal sinus catheterization using coil embolization and sequencing the embolization are the major concerns for treatment 1).
